Comprehending Key Types and Their Replacement Costs
Before diving into the world of cost effective car key replacements, it's necessary to comprehend the kinds of keys involved. This understanding enables vehicle owners to determine potential replacement costs better.
Table 1: Types of Car Keys and Typical Replacement CostsKey TypeDescriptionAverage Replacement CostTraditional Metal KeyFundamental metal key without electronic components₤ 5 - ₤ 20Transponder KeyKey with a chip that communicates with the car's ignition₤ 50 - ₤ 100Remote Key FobKey with built-in remote performance, frequently for locking/unlocking₤ 100 - ₤ 400Smart KeyKeyless entry system with sophisticated features₤ 200 - ₤ 600
Keep in mind: Costs may differ based on the vehicle make, model, and place.

How long does it normally require to replace a car key?
The time varies depending upon the type of key and the service used. Standard keys might be replaced in a couple of minutes, while transponder keys may take longer due to shows requirements.
2. Can I get a key made without the initial?
Yes, many locksmiths and dealerships can create a new key based on your v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number). Nevertheless, this might involve additional costs.
3. Are all car keys changeable?
A lot of car keys can be replaced, however the procedure may differ based on the innovation used in the key. Older vehicles with traditional keys are normally easier and less expensive to replace compared to newer designs with advanced systems.
4. What if my key is broken but not lost?
If a key is broken, a locksmith professional might have the ability to fix it or develop a replicate from the staying part. It's finest to speak with a professional for assessment.
5. Why are dealer replacements often more pricey?
Dealerships usually charge more due to higher operating expenses and the specialized shows and devices needed for modern keys. However, they may provide assurances and specific vehicle understanding.
